When weeding your garden while plants are still seedlings, desirable plants and weeds can look much alike. This is the experience of the church trying to grapple with good and evil in its midst. Prophet Jeremiah interceding for God’s mercy pleads forgiveness for the wickedness of the people. God alone knows all and permits all. Jesus in this parable shows us that the church is not the final Judge, but the Lord is the Judge.

With this image Jesus tells us that in the world the good and the evil are so intertwined that it is difficult to separate and eradicate all evil. The Lord will do so in the last judgement. Pope Francis highlights that evil comes from the enemy, the evil one. Satan acts in darkness, in secret, in confusion. That is why, Jesus said that we are to walk as children of Light. As we battle against evil, and strive to do what is right in God’s sight, let us remember that it is a long battle. We need to be consistent and persistent in our efforts. Those who keep trying will be able to reach the goal.
